Abstract: The importance of energy efficient buildings has assumed great urgency today. In developing countries like India, rising population, increasing standards of living and rapid urbanization result in an increase in building construction activities. The need of energy is also increasing manifold, particularly with the coming up of MNCs & Real Estate developments. Design & planning of buildings and settlements can play a major role to curtail the energy demand and thus can help in achieving the global objective of sustainable development. In India the majority of the areas come under composite climate and our buildings are often designed without taking enough consideration of climate. The methodology adopted involves finding out the physical requirements for a settlement of 5000 population for which energy requirements are to be analyzed. In a study for Delhi region, the orientation of buildings if kept with longer axis as East –West i.e. major façade facing North & South and shorter facades on East & West, the building performs best for thermal comfort. If it is tilted 15 to 20 degree north then it also gets the advantage of air movements. Further having higher building blocks on south side rows, we get the advantage of the shadow on north side blocks by the movement of sun from east to west.
